The Ferrymen On More River To Cross

THE FERRYMEN ARE BACK WITH ALBUM NUMBER THREE

This is round number three for The Ferrymen. For those that don’t know, or haven’t seen the album’s cover, which is displayed above, the band is made up of Magnus Karlsson, Ronnie Romero, and Mike Terrana. The trio is made up of all-star musicians in their own right, having played with Rainbow, Primal Fear, Yngwie Malmsteen, and a ton more. Magnus has been one of Frontiers Records’ main go-to guys for the last few years, no surprise this album is on Frontiers.

If you’re into what Frontiers offers, you’re going to love this album. If you’re into the Whitesnake formula of a few heavy riff-driven songs mixed in with some ballads, you’ll probably love this album. It’s a pretty standard release by the band. Nothing that really sucks, and nothing that really stands out either. 

I felt that with the band’s previous album A New Evil, they turned things up a notch, especially Magnus, and his playing. He sounded like John Sykes on that album to me, and here on One More River To Cross, he’s come back to the pack. Again, his playing isn’t bad, it’s just what you’ve come to expect.

Although I think the band has taken a step back, I encourage you to check the album out below, and form your own opinion!
